
Swoole
Swoole empowers developers to create high-performance, scalable applications using PHP's coroutine and fiber APIs. With built-in support for TCP, UDP, HTTP, WebSocket, and GRPC, it simplifies asynchronous programming and optimizes resource management, allowing for thousands of lightweight fibers in a single process. Ideal for innovative, event-driven microservices, Swoole enhances application efficiency and scalability.
Top Swoole Alternatives
Falcon
A minimalist Python web API framework, Falcon excels in building robust app backends and microservices.
Fat-Free Framework
The Fat-Free Framework (F3) empowers developers to swiftly create dynamic web applications with its lightweight, intuitive design.
Starlette
Starlette is a lightweight ASGI framework that excels in creating asynchronous web services in Python.
Padrino
Padrino offers a streamlined approach to web development, enhancing Sinatra's simplicity with added functionality for complex applications.
AIOHTTP
AIOHTTP is an asynchronous HTTP client/server designed for Python's asyncio framework.
TypeORM
It operates seamlessly across various platforms such as NodeJS, Ionic, and Electron...
Inferno
With a React-like API, it offers isomorphic rendering for both client and server, and supports...
Ktor
Built with Kotlin and Coroutines, it offers a streamlined, extensible framework that allows customization through...
PHPixie
Its architecture supports MongoDB integration, promotes code reusability via Composer, and emphasizes clean execution flow...
Framework7
It offers an impressive array of ready-to-use UI components, enabling developers to create web apps...
Inertia
By eliminating the need for client-side routing or APIs, it simplifies the development process, allowing...
Enhance
It allows for easy organization of pages, data access through simple functions, and the construction...
Lit
It streamlines building interactive elements with reactivity and declarative templates, ensuring fast updates and style...
Top Swoole Features
- High-performance async solution
- Native PHP coroutine support
- Built-in fiber API
- Multi-threaded I/O modules
- Supports TCP
- UDP
- HTTP
- WebSocket
- GRPC services
- Lightweight fiber creation
- Event-driven architecture
- PHP PSR compliance
- Milliseconds task scheduling
- Concurrency management
- Database connection pooling
- IPv4 and IPv6 support
- SSL/TLS/DTLS integration
- Open source under Apache 2
- Scalable architecture for microservices
- Process pools for task management
- Easy integration with PDO
- Redis
- and CURL
- Production-ready framework
- Seamless upgrade to PHP 8.4
Top Swoole Alternatives
- Falcon
- Fat-Free Framework
- Starlette
- Padrino
- AIOHTTP
- Nancy
- TypeORM
- Inferno
- Ktor
- PHPixie
- Framework7
- CherryPy
- Inertia
- Enhance
- Lit